+int get_dimm_params(char *dimm_name)
+{
+       u8 spd_params[256];
+       int ret;
+       int old_bus;
+
+       i2c_init(CONFIG_SYS_DAVINCI_I2C_SPEED, CONFIG_SYS_DAVINCI_I2C_SLAVE);
+
+       old_bus = i2c_get_bus_num();
+       i2c_set_bus_num(1);
+
+       ret = i2c_read(0x53, 0, 1, spd_params, 256);
+
+       i2c_set_bus_num(old_bus);
+
+       dimm_name[0] = '\0';
+
+       if (ret) {
+               puts("Cannot read DIMM params\n");
+               return 1;
+       }
+
+       /*
+        * We need to convert spd data to dimm parameters
+        * and to DDR3 EMIF and PHY regirsters values.
+        * For now we just return DIMM type string value.
+        * Caller may use this value to choose appropriate
+        * a pre-set DDR3 configuration
+        */
+
+       strncpy(dimm_name, (char *)&spd_params[0x80], 18);
+       dimm_name[18] = '\0';
+
+       return 0;
+}

+void init_ddr3(void)
+{
+       char dimm_name[32];
+
+       get_dimm_params(dimm_name);
+
+       printf("Detected SO-DIMM [%s]\n", dimm_name);
+
+       if (!strcmp(dimm_name, "18KSF1G72HZ-1G6E2 ")) {
+               init_pll(&ddr3a_400);
+               if (cpu_revision() > 0) {
+                       init_ddrphy(K2HK_DDR3A_DDRPHYC, &ddr3phy_1600_64A);
+                       init_ddremif(K2HK_DDR3A_EMIF_CTRL_BASE, &ddr3_1600_64);
+                       printf("DRAM:  Capacity 8 GiB (includes reported below)\n");
+               } else {
+                       init_ddrphy(K2HK_DDR3A_DDRPHYC, &ddr3phy_1600_32);
+                       init_ddremif(K2HK_DDR3A_EMIF_CTRL_BASE, &ddr3_1600_32);
+                       printf("DRAM:  Capacity 4 GiB (includes reported below)\n");
+               }
+       } else if (!strcmp(dimm_name, "SQR-SD3T-2G1333SED")) {
+               init_pll(&ddr3a_333);
+               if (cpu_revision() > 0) {
+                       init_ddrphy(K2HK_DDR3A_DDRPHYC, &ddr3phy_1333_64A);
+                       init_ddremif(K2HK_DDR3A_EMIF_CTRL_BASE, &ddr3_1333_64);
+               } else {
+                       init_ddrphy(K2HK_DDR3A_DDRPHYC, &ddr3phy_1333_32);
+                       init_ddremif(K2HK_DDR3A_EMIF_CTRL_BASE, &ddr3_1333_32);
+               }
+       } else {
+               printf("Unknown SO-DIMM. Cannot configure DDR3\n");
+               while (1)
+                       ;
+       }
+
+       init_pll(&ddr3b_333);
+       init_ddrphy(K2HK_DDR3B_DDRPHYC, &ddr3phy_1333_64);
+       init_ddremif(K2HK_DDR3B_EMIF_CTRL_BASE, &ddr3_1333_64);
+}
